HTML炫酷相册实现:实用源代码解析
需积分: 47 100 浏览量
更新于2024-10-06
2
收藏 3.48MB ZIP 举报
资源摘要信息:"HTML超级炫酷相册源码.zip"提供了构建一个实用的网页相册的HTML源代码,这个相册不仅实用,还具有炫酷的视觉效果。用户可以通过这些源代码快速搭建一个吸引人眼球的在线相册,用来展示个人照片或者项目作品。该源码集成了现代化的网页设计元素和交互功能,支持多种浏览器和设备,确保用户体验的一致性和高质量。
知识点详细说明:
1. HTML基础:相册的核心是基于HTML编写,用户需要具备HTML的基础知识才能理解和修改源代码。HTML是构建网页内容的标准标记语言,它通过各种标签定义网页的结构和内容,如图片、标题、段落等。HTML代码通常结合CSS和JavaScript来增强网页的视觉效果和交互性。
2. CSS样式应用:源码中会应用CSS(层叠样式表)来定义相册的样式,包括布局、颜色、字体以及动画效果等。CSS允许网页设计者通过统一的样式表来管理网页的外观,这样可以轻松地在多个页面中应用相同的样式规则,保持设计的一致性。通过CSS可以实现炫酷的视觉效果,提升用户体验。
3. JavaScript交互:炫酷相册的实现可能还会使用JavaScript来增加交互性。JavaScript是网页编程中不可缺少的脚本语言,它能够使网页具有动态效果,响应用户操作,如图片的切换、缩放、旋转等。通过JavaScript,还可以实现相册的懒加载技术,即仅在用户滚动到视窗内时才加载图片,从而提升页面加载速度和性能。
4. 网页响应式设计:优秀的网页相册应该在不同的设备和屏幕尺寸上都能良好展示,这意味着源码必须包含响应式设计。响应式设计通过媒体查询(Media Queries)等技术,使网页能够根据不同的屏幕尺寸自动调整布局和内容,适应各种设备,如PC、平板和手机。
5. 图片资源管理:一个炫酷的相册源码会包含图片的管理和展示机制。这通常涉及到图片的命名规范、存放结构以及如何在HTML中引用。为了提高加载效率和维护性,图片资源可能通过CSS Sprites或懒加载的方式集成到页面中。
6. 兼容性与性能优化:源码的编写需要考虑兼容性问题,确保在不同的浏览器和设备上都能正常工作。此外,性能优化也是必须考虑的,包括减少HTTP请求、压缩图片、使用CDN等技术手段,以提高网页的加载速度和用户体验。
7. 用户体验:最终,相册的目的是提供良好的用户体验。源码应该允许用户轻松地浏览图片,实现如全屏查看、图片分享、上一张下一张切换等功能。这些都需要通过HTML、CSS和JavaScript的合理结合来实现。
8. 代码结构和注释:优秀的源码通常具有清晰的结构和良好的注释习惯。这有助于其他开发者快速理解代码逻辑,进行维护和二次开发。
综上所述,"HTML超级炫酷相册源码.zip"不仅是一个简单的网页相册实现,它背后蕴含了现代网页开发的多项技术要点。通过这些源码,用户可以学习到HTML、CSS、JavaScript等技术的实际应用,并构建出既美观又实用的在线相册,以满足不同的展示需求。
2022-05-30 上传
2023-07-09 上传
2023-07-14 上传
2023-05-14 上传
2023-11-25 上传
2024-05-30 上传
2023-08-20 上传
2024-06-27 上传
qq_28293045
- 粉丝: 4
- 资源: 13
最新资源
- 逻辑分析仪使用手册特备版
- C语言测试-想成为嵌入式程序员应知道的0x10个基本问题.doc
- ASP考试系统理论指导
- PSoC的动态配置能力及其实现方法
- java面试题集(100题)
- 马潮老师AVR新书《AVR单片机嵌入式系统原理与应用实践》.
- 程序员面试好东西 JAVA
- AIX 逻辑卷管理
- 在Linux世界驰骋系列之Shell编程
- 直流电源及数显电路的设计
- OSWorkflow中文手册.pdf
- OSWorkflow开发指南.pdf
- Webwork2 开发指南.pdf
- Bootloader+Source+Code+Modification+Guide.pdf
- Hibernate开发指南.pdf
- 华为编程规范——规范你的程序设计